Context: The author, Olivia Locksley, a project manager and podcast producer, initially dismissed the Google Maps Timeline feature but reconsidered its usefulness when she needed to track work trips for reimbursement. She discovered that the feature logs trips and stores them chronologically, allowing users to search and access their travel history. This experience led her to explore other practical applications of the feature.
Key Facts
- The Google Maps Timeline feature logs trips taken with Google Maps running and stores them chronologically for users to search, with access available by clicking the user profile picture and selecting "Your Timeline" in the app.
- The Timeline feature provides insights into users' travel habits, including time spent walking or driving in a month, and a "Cities" tab that separates locations by city and lists the last time visited.
- Users can access their recorded trips by date using the "Today" option, which brings up a map showing trips taken on specific days.
- The feature can be used for personal journaling and photo organization, as it provides detailed information about where users went, the routes taken, and when.
- To prevent data loss, users can set up an encrypted cloud backup by clicking the cloud icon in the upper-right corner of the Timeline homepage and toggling the "Backup" switch.
